Underground Ruins:
Pardon me for using the word underground ruins but if you really look at it, you will know that it’s underground ruins. What I mean by underground ruins is that when you are doing a dirty transaction and you alone is pocketing the money without the consent of your business partner. This kind of situation is very bad. And it is very common among business partners. I see no gain in engaging in that kind of act because it would burst ones ass and tarnish ones image.
So what am trying to say is that, any business transaction you are going to transact should be let known to your business partner and don’t try to transact it underground just because of your selfish interest.

Pretend:
What I mean by pretend is that, when you and your business partner both agreed on subject A but you pretend as if yes you accept the subject with all spirit but you yourself know that you don’t welcome the idea and you decided to go for subject B. For instance, you and your business partner both agreed on not to purchase some certain goods from a supplier but you went ahead to patronize the supplier that you and your business partner agreed on not to patronize, what do you think will happen when your business partner find out that you are still patronizing the supplier? I guess it will call for a big mess. So try to follow your business partner with full spirit, when he or she says yes, you also should say yes and if at all you don’t go with that idea try to sort things out and don’t be the devil behind your business.
Not Sticking To the Plan:
This is one common thing every business partner should try to avoid if he or she doesn’t want to ruin the business. You should always stick to the plan you are told to carry out. for instance, you and your business partner both agreed on carrying out things differently like now, you will focus on the marketing while your business partner will focus on the financial aspect but you are not doing the job that’s being assigned to you effectively, tell me how do you want the business to grow when you are not carrying out the job you are supposed to? So try to stick to the plan, I mean you should always try to carry out the job that’s been assigned to you effectively.

I would say greediness is top on the list. Major partnerships fail as a result of greediness on the part of one or both partners. So I good way to combat this off front is to decide what amount to be paid as salary and make sure you are both co-signatories to a corporate account. This might not totally eradicate greedy tendencies, but it’s sure a step in the right direction.
